Book all-inclusive resorts in St. Thomas from CA $347
Wander Wisely with exceptional service, 24/7 support
Save an extra 10% or more on select hotels with Member Discounts
Access exclusive hotel deals, only with the Travelocity app
Top St. Thomas All Inclusive Resorts & Hotels
Secret Harbour Beach Resort
6280 Estate Nazareth, St. Thomas, St. Thomas
The price is CA $611 per night
CA $611
CA $755 total
includes taxes & fees
27 Nov - 28 Nov
Book a stay at this beach aparthotel in St. Thomas. Enjoy free WiFi, 2 restaurants, and a beach locale. Our guests praise the restaurant and the helpful staff ...
Bolongo Bay Beach Resort
7150 Bolongo, St. Thomas, St. Thomas
Book a stay at this beach resort in St. Thomas. Enjoy free WiFi, free parking, and a beach locale. Our guests praise the helpful staff in our reviews. Popular ...
The Westin Beach Resort & Spa at Frenchman's Reef
5 Estate Bakkeroe, Po Box 7100, St. Thomas, St. Thomas
The price is CA $534 per night
CA $534
CA $719 total
includes taxes & fees
2 Dec - 3 Dec
Stay at this 4.5-star luxury resort in St. Thomas. Enjoy free WiFi, 3 outdoor pools, and a full-service spa. Our guests praise the helpful staff and the clean ...
Sugar Bay Resort and Spa
6500 Estate Smith Bay, St. Thomas, St. Thomas
Stay at this 4.5-star luxury hotel in St. Thomas. Enjoy free WiFi, free parking, and 3 outdoor pools. Popular attractions Lindquist Beach and Coki Point Beach ...
Emerald Beach Resort
8070 Lindbergh Bay, St. Thomas, St. Thomas
Free cancellation
Reserve now, pay when you stay
The price is CA $347 per night
CA $347
CA $426 total
includes taxes & fees
23 Nov - 24 Nov
Stay at this 3.5-star beach hotel in St. Thomas. Enjoy free WiFi, free parking, and 2 restaurants. Our guests praise the bar and the helpful staff in our reviews. ...
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
About St. Thomas All-inclusive Hotels
All-inclusive gives you all could want, an. all-inclusive hotels in St. Thomas give you even more. Soak up incredible atmosphere without breaking the bank, dine on delicious cuisine, enjoy well-crafted drinks and don’t worry about losing all your loonies at these all-inclusive hotels. St. Thomas offers so much, and now you can have all you need and enjoy it at inexpensive rates! All-inclusive St. Thomas hotels give you access to it all. And Travelocity can get you there today.
St. Thomas hotels essential information
Accommodation | 2,309 hotels |
---|---|
Lowest Price | CA $347 |
Highest Price | CA $611 |
Popular hotels | Bolongo Bay Beach Resort, Sugar Bay Resort and Spa, The Westin Beach Resort & Spa at Frenchman's Reef, Emerald Beach Resort, Secret Harbour Beach Resort |
Recent St. Thomas hotel reviews by fellow wanderers
Emerald Beach Resort
5 out of 5
Posted 2 days ago
Travelocity Verified Review
"I RECOMMEND THIS HOTEL RESORT SO BEAUTIFUL "
A verified traveller stayed at Emerald Beach Resort
The Westin Beach Resort & Spa at Frenchman's Reef
5 out of 5
Posted 2 days ago
Travelocity Verified Review
"Close to everything. "
A verified traveller stayed at The Westin Beach Resort & Spa at Frenchman's Reef
Explore more All Inclusive Resorts & Hotels
Types of hotels
Hotels near…
Hotels by star rating
Areas of St. Thomas
Most popular
Hotels
All Inclusive Resorts & Hotels in Isla MujeresMotels WinnipegThe Royal Haciendas All InclusiveCourtyard by Marriott Niagara FallsExtended Stay Hotels OntarioCottages Annapolis ValleyLe Centre Sheraton Montreal HotelAll Inclusive Resorts & Hotels in CancunMotels Calgary SouthAll Inclusive Resorts & Hotels in ProvidencialesGrand Solmar Pacific Dunes Resort Golf & SpaAll Inclusive Resorts & Hotels in Puerto VallartaHotels with an Indoor Pool in Downtown NashvilleAll Inclusive Resorts & Hotels in Virgin Gorda
Flights